turklehceleri.org

insurmountable

English—Turkish Dictionary (FreeDict, 2017)

insurmountable /ˈɪndʌstɹi/

1. yenilemez, geçilemez, başa çıkılmaz, üstün gelinemez. insurmountably yenilemeyecek derecede.

English—Turkish Dictionary (Anonymous)

insurmountable

çok büyük
çok güç
yenilemez
başa çıkılmaz


Last searches: